Abstract
SIDE
A
0
-
2
minutes
Came
to
Portland
in
1929
from
Texas
.
Family
background
. He was a
railroad
worker
.
2
-
5
minutes
Black
churches
in
Portland
.
Black
social
clubs
and
organizations
.
Blacks
lived
mostly
between
the
river
and
Broadway
.
Black
businesses
.
5
-
9
minutes
Well-known
blacks
in the
area
.
NAACP
. He has
one
daughter
who
attended
school
in
Portland
.
Maintains
contact
with
relatives
in
Texas
.
9
-
13
minutes
Entertainment
for
blacks
.
Famous
singers
and
dancers
.
Work
as a
porter
for the
Pullman
Company
.
Other
work
.
Black
unions
.
13
-
18
minutes
Blacks
coming
into
Portland
during
World
War
II
.
Most
blacks
were
Republican
through
the
30's
.
Black
politicians
.
Ship--
yard
work
,
during
WW
II
.
18
-
23
minutes
Housing
for
blacks
in
Vanport
City
which
was
washed
away
in the
50's
.
23
-
25
minutes
He
still
thinks
lots
of
new
blacks
come
into
Portland
.
Knows
blacks
in
surrounding
areas
.
25
-
27
minutes
Found
out
about
blacks
in
other
areas
through
the
NAACP
. The
Sentinel
, a
black
newspaper
.
27
-
30
minutes
One
school
named
after
a
black
.
No
contact
with
other
ethnic
groups
.
Feelings
about
living
in
Portland
.
SIDE
B
0
-
3
minutes
More
about
his
feelings
about
living
in
Portland
. Not
many
jobs
were
open
to
blacks
.
3
-
4
minutes
More
about
work
in the
NAACP
.
